Report: Multiple NFL execs believe Anthony Richardson has highest upside of any QB in draft

There are multiple executives in the NFL that believe former University of Florida quarterback Anthony Richardson has the most upside of any quarterback in the 2023 NFL Draft.

“Multiple NFL executives told me Richardson has the highest upside of any QB in the draft,” NFL.com’s Cameron Wolfe wrote. “At the combine, he ran a 4.43-second 40-yard dash (fourth-best among QBs since 2003) and recorded a 40.5-inch vertical jump (setting a QB record since ’03) and a 10-foot-9 broad jump (tying the QB mark in that span).

 

“Sources with knowledge of his results told me that Richardson scored in the ‘top-tier NFL starter’ range (between the 74th and 99th percentiles) on the S2 sports cognitive and processing test that 15 NFL teams use as a draft-evaluation data point, and that he also scored well on the AIQ, a separate mental analytics assessment. Further, he impressed multiple NFL teams in meeting rooms and on the whiteboard during this process, two team sources said.”

It’s interesting to see that some teams are so high on Richardson, especially since Bryce Young is heavily favored to be the No. 1 overall pick to the Carolina Panthers when the draft begins on Thursday, April 27.

Richardson is a part of a loaded quarterback class that features Young, C.J. Stroud, Will Levis and Hendon Hooker. There’s a chance all five players could be drafted in the first round on Thursday.

An extremely impressive athlete, Richardson appeared in 12 games for the Florida Gators last season. He completed 176 of his 327 pass attempts (53.8 percent) for 2,549 yards, 17 touchdowns and nine interceptions.

Richardson may not be the best pure passer in this year’s draft, but it is something he can develop in an NFL offense. That may be a reason why he is considered to have the most upside.

As a rusher in the 2022 season for Florida, Richardson carried the ball 103 times for 654 yards and nine touchdowns. As he showed at the combine, he has elite level speed that is rarely found at the quarterback position.

Compared to some previous seasons, this is a fairly deep quarterback draft. Young is a former Heisman Trophy winner, and Stroud has been one of the best college quarterbacks for multiple seasons.

Levis and Richardson appear to be the more unknown quantities, but Richardson clearly has some teams enamored with his physical gifts and impressive IQ.

There are several teams that could use a quarterback in the draft including the Panthers, Houston Texans, Indianapolis Colts, Atlanta Falcons, Washington Commanders and others.

It would be surprising not to hear Richardson’s name called on the first day of the draft, and it’s possible that he finds himself as a starting quarterback at some point in the 2023 season.
